About

The Revolutionaries are a seminal Jamaican band known for their influential role in the development of reggae, dub, and rocksteady music throughout the 1970s and beyond. Originating as the house band for Channel One studio, the group featured a rotating pool of accomplished musicians. The core lineup included Sly Dunbar (drums), Robbie Shakespeare (bass), Ossie Hibbert (keyboards), Ansel Collins (keyboards), Errol "Tarzan" Nelson (keyboards), Radcliffe "Duggie" Bryan (guitar), Uziah "Sticky" Thompson (percussion), Tommy McCook (tenor sax), Herman Marquis (alto sax), and Vin Gordon (trombone). These musicians were pivotal in crafting the "rockers" rhythm that became a hallmark of reggae music, and their collaborative spirit helped elevate Jamaican music on the global stage.

How to Sound Like The Revolutionaries

The Revolutionaries' sound is characterized by its dynamic, syncopated grooves and deep, resonant bass lines, which are central to the reggae and dub genres. Their music is both rhythmic and melodic, with a rich, layered texture that captures the essence of Jamaican music. The drum patterns, often laid down by Sly Dunbar, are crisp and precise, while Robbie Shakespeare's bass lines provide a melodic yet sturdy foundation. Instruments like the Fender Jazz Bass used by Shakespeare contribute to the band's full-bodied sonic character. The use of keyboards and horns adds an additional layer of harmonic depth, creating a vibrant, immersive soundscape. The Revolutionaries' music often incorporates reverb and delay effects, echoing the dub tradition of using studio techniques to transform and expand the sound beyond its live performance roots.
